Seven Important Attributes of Mini Tripods

Whether you're looking for a tripod for a standard camera or for your cell phone, all tripods have seven basic attributes you need to know about. Knowing these attributes and the significance of each is fundamental in narrowing your search for the right one.
These 7 attributes are as follows:
Overall Size
The overall size is referring to how big the tripod is when fully extended and ready for use. Mini tripods can vary quite a bit in height when fully extended, and don't forget the center post that the camera sits on can also add significantly to the overall height when in use. If you have size constraints when your tripod is in use, you'll want to pay close attention to the size of the tripod you purchase to ensure it will fit in the space you intend to use it in.
Size When Fully Collapsed
This is fairly self-explanatory, and is referring to the size of the tripod when it is fully folded up and ready to be stored. Again, the degree to which each tripod can fold down compactly varies to some degree between models and types. There are tripods that become extremely small when fully folded up, and this will be a very important feature to you if you plan to travel with your tripod frequently.
Load Capacity
Many people make the mistake of thinking that the load capacity refers to the weight of the tripod itself, but this is not so. Load capacity is referring to how much weight the tripod is capable of holding. DSLR cameras and video recorders are much heavier than the average cell phone, so you will need to make sure the tripod you are purchasing can support the device you're intending to use it with without coming tumbling down and damaging your equipment.
Type of Head
Tripods almost always come with a head, but it may not be the right one to fit or support your device. Heads are also sold separately and can usually be mixed and matched, but you need to be aware that you may have to make an additional purchase of an appropriate head if the one that comes with your tripod doesn't fit your device.
Type of Feet
Feet come in various styles and can be made of different types of material, but many are non-slip so they can be used on a wide variety of surfaces. Some feet are equipped with spikes that can actually be firmly rooted into the ground, which is of course perfect for outdoor use. Others feature ball bearings or customized types of feet. Be aware of what types of surfaces you plan to use your device on so you can choose a model with the right kind of feet.
Leg Locks

This is referring to the mechanism by which the user is able to lock the legs in place, stabilizing the tripod prior to placing the camera on it. Many legs lock with a twisting motion, and some use a lever that pulls the legs out and then locks them in place.
Material
Tripods are typically made of plastic, aluminum, carbon fiber, or wood. Plastic and aluminum are the most common materials used and are also the most cost effective, but slightly less durable. Still, when well cared for, a plastic or aluminum mini tripod will typically last years.
Types of Mini-Tripods - Narrowing Your Search
Now that we've covered the basic characteristics to consider, let's briefly discuss the different types of tripods and what each is best suited for.
Pocket Mini Tripods
Typically 5 inches or smaller, pocket mini tripods are perfectly suited for impromptu uses, such as a spur of the moment family photo that you as the photographer also want to included in. These are best designed for very small and lightweight cameras or phones, and work best for self-portraits or small group photos.
Tabletop Mini Tripods
Tabletop mini tripods are best suited for small cameras, but are perfect for unique situations where you need to position your device on a flat surface other than the ground. They make it easy to angle your camera in unique ways also, allowing you to get close-up shots at various angles. For example, they're perfect for taking close-up shots in nature, and work very well for group photos as well as selfies.
Travel Mini Tripods
Even more compact than the previous two types, travel mini tripods are very lightweight and fold up to very small sizes, making them a cinch to pack along with you even in the smallest bag. They are a fantastic choice for sporting events or nature trails, and are ideally suited for very compact cameras.
